The True Cost Isn’t Just Labor Hours
Many business leaders quantify the cost of manual data entry solely in terms of the labor hours spent. While significant, this is merely the tip of the iceberg. The deeper, more damaging costs manifest in several critical areas:
1. Increased Human Error and Its Ripple Effects
Humans make mistakes. It’s an unavoidable truth. When critical business data is repeatedly entered by hand, typos, omissions, and inconsistencies are inevitable. These errors aren’t isolated; they propagate through your systems, leading to incorrect reporting, flawed customer communications, compliance risks, and even financial discrepancies. Correcting these errors isn’t just time-consuming; it erodes trust, delays decision-making, and can incur significant re-work costs.
2. Stifled Scalability and Agility
Growth is the holy grail for B2B companies, but manual processes inherently cap your ability to scale. Every new client, every new hire, every expanded service offering translates directly into more manual data entry. This creates a linear relationship between growth and operational overhead. When your team is spending a disproportionate amount of time on administrative tasks, they have less capacity to innovate, strategize, or engage in high-value activities that truly drive your business forward. This lack of agility makes it difficult to pivot quickly in response to market changes or competitive pressures.
3. Lost Opportunity and Employee Disengagement
Your most valuable employees—your sales team, HR managers, operational leaders—are hired for their strategic thinking, problem-solving skills, and ability to cultivate relationships. Forcing them to spend hours on repetitive data entry is not only inefficient, but it’s also demotivating. It’s a classic example of low-value work being performed by high-value talent. This leads to burnout, reduced job satisfaction, and ultimately, higher turnover rates. The opportunity cost of having your brightest minds stuck in administrative quicksand is immeasurable.
